Amazon Prime Settlement: Who's Eligible For Up To $51? Key Dates And Claim Process Explained
Amazon customers in the US may get refunds due to a big FTC settlement over Amazon Prime. Some people will get up to $51 back if they were signed up in confusing ways or found it hard to cancel.
